Turnaround & RecoveryOur approach
Point 1DiagnosticPoint 2
Create a window of time•Debtors/Creditors•Crown Moratorium•Sell stock•Re-negotiate bank debt•etc
Point 3Develop Recovery Plan
•Marketing & Sales•Aggressive cost reduction•Re-finance•Diversify•Management•etc
Point 4Implement Recovery Plan
•Management structure•Financial package•Change•Innovation•etc
Point 5After care
•Monitoring•N.E.D.•Mentoring
The Five-Point Plan
